Subject: Notification fan-out cut-over — summary for the record

To future maintainers: we completed the cut-over of Larkfield's notification fan-out to the backpressure-aware dispatcher on Tuesday. The old unbounded queue is retired; the new path sheds load gracefully by pausing producers when consumers lag, which eliminated the memory spikes we saw during campaign sends. Tuning these limits is delicate, so please read the design note before changing anything. The dispatcher currently runs with the following values.

service settings:
[istax]
port = 9090
team = sormir
host = istax.ferradyn.corp
region = central-2
access_code = ac_447e33
timeout_ms = 250

Runbook: Corvid API — N+1 mitigation rollback.

The batched-loader fix in resolver layer v2.8 coalesces per-entity DB reads. If latency regresses or the loader cache returns cross-tenant data (security-relevant: cache keys include tenant ID — verify during review), disable via flag `corvid.batch_loaders` and redeploy. No schema changes involved; auth path untouched. Query-count dashboards confirm rollback within two minutes. Escalation contacts and the cache-key audit notes are on the internal page below.

runbook for yahop-hawif: https://confluence.zemvarlabs.internal/pages/pages/browse/c89f8afc

Context: Ardenfell line margins slipped three points over two quarters. Drivers: input steel costs, aggressive discounting at the Westmoor branch, and a stale price book. Proposal: uplift list prices four percent, tighten discount authority to regional level, sunset the two lowest-margin SKUs. Risk: volume loss at Halverton accounts, estimated under two percent. Decision requested at Thursday's review. Modelling assumptions are in the appendix pack. The commercial reasoning leadership wants kept close is noted directly below.

board note of tajop-yajof: The finance team signed off on a budget of $77.6 million for Project Pramir.

## Artifact Signing — Glazecache

Hey support folks — quick explainer on why Glazecache (our tile-rendering cache layer) sometimes refuses an update. Every artifact we ship is signed at build time, and the node checks that signature before swapping in new tile shards. If a customer reports "signature mismatch," it usually means they grabbed a build from a stale mirror. Point them at the current release channel and have them re-verify. For reference when you're walking someone through verification, here's the current public signing key.

signing key of tafog-hahop = bky3_7nm